Buying Guide: Key Purchase Considerations
When choosing a truck-cabin air conditioner, consider the following factors to ensure you select the best option for your needs.
- Power source and compatibility: Confirm whether the unit runs on 12V DC, 24V, or needs an external supply. Verify compatibility with your vehicle’s electrical system and any necessary inverters or battery capacity for off-grid use.
- BTU and area coverage: Match the cooling capacity to your cabin size. Higher BTU can cool larger spaces more quickly but may consume more energy; balance with power availability and noise tolerance.
- Noise and comfort: Look for units designed for low-noise operation, especially for long drives. Inverter-based compressors often run more quietly and efficiently.
- Durability and weather resistance: For exposed roof mounts or external units, ensure weatherproofing, UV resistance, and durable housings to withstand road conditions and climate.
- Installation footprint: Check dimensions and mounting options. Roof-mounted models save interior space but require roof compatibility; window or under-dash units may be easier to retrofit.
- Energy efficiency and modes: Units with multiple modes (Energy Saving, Sleep, Powerful) can optimize cooling while reducing fuel use and battery drain.
- Air quality accessories: Pairing a dedicated cabin air filter with your A/C can improve interior air quality, especially in dusty or urban routes.
- Maintenance and parts availability: Choose brands with accessible service centers and replacement parts to minimize downtime on the road.
